Senior Software Engineer

Pelatron Technologies LLC
Hill Air Force Base, UT, US
Full-time

Job Description

Job Description

Position Summary :

Lead efforts to generate and manage software requirements, software scrums and sprints, coding, regression testing, and all other software activities.

Complete all tasks autonomously.

Essential Functions :

  • Provide mature leadership to the software team.
  • Provides technical expertise for the acquisition of computer system and software (CS&S) weapon systems in the airborne domain
  • Provides technical advice and mentoring in the area of : software and computer system architectures; software and systems integration processes;
  • fault tolerance, redundancy management, and high integrity design techniques; computer system hardware and software criticality identification;
  • Safety Critical Function (SCF) thread analysis; verification techniques for software, hardware and system integration, developing / maintaining System Integration Laboratory (SIL) facilities with high fidelity test capabilities to V&V software and hardware;

system integration; OFP build, load, and flight release process; and the functional compatibility of all software and hardware.

  • Possesses platform specific knowledge to address the highly, functionally integrated computer systems architectures; computer system performance (e.
  • g., timing / sizing / speed) requirements; processor technology; single / multi-core architectures; operating systems; board support packages;

partitioning mechanizations; and open-system concepts.

Ability to plan the execution and assessment of enterprise efforts that include block / incremental updates and releases, software reuse, commercial-off-the-shelf and / or new hardware and software and the integration thereof across the air vehicle.

Ability

Other Functions :

Other duties assigned by supervisor / manager.

Working Conditions : Office conditions.

Office conditions.

Work Hours :

As assigned by supervisor / manager.

Equipment / Technology Used (Other than Standard Office Equipment) :

Equipment as needed to support F-16 engineering efforts.

Physical Demands :

Able to sit for long periods of time. Able to travel and / or work outside of office conditions as required.

Mental Demands :

Able to perform all tasks as required by contractor or supervisor. Able to multi-task.

Communication Demands :

Able to communicate (i.e., verbal and written) with all levels of personnel both internally and externally.

Minimum Qualification Requirements (In Addition to Physical, Mental, and Communication Demands Listed Above) :

Education :

Bachelor of Science (BS) degree in Electrical Engineering, Computer Engineering, Software Engineering, or Computer Science with a master’s degree (MS) in any of these technical degree areas (from an ABET accredited institution).

Experience :

At least ten years of relevant professional experience.

Skills / Knowledge :

  • 2 platform / weapon system or subsystem domains (e.g., fighter, bomber, cargo, tanker, missile, UAS, FCR, EW, mission computers, etc.)
  • Excellent communication, problem-solving, and teamwork skills.
  • Embedded computer System Architectures
  • Software and System Integration Processes
  • Fault tolerance, Redundancy Management, and High Integrity Design Techniques
  • Software and Computer System Hardware Criticality Identifications
  • SCF Thread Analysis
  • Verification Techniques for Software, Hardware and System Integration.
  • Software and OFP Build and Flight Release Process
  • Possesses Expert level CS&S understanding of platform specific knowledge.
  • Processor Technology
  • Single / Multi-Core Architectures :
  • Operating Systems
  • Board Support Packages
  • Partitioning Mechanizations
  • Open-System Concepts
  • Knowledge in embedded computer system design techniques
  • Software Change Impact Analysis
  • Software Buil Tools
  • Library and Configuration Management Controls
  • Software and System Testing Techniques

Security Clearance Requirements :

  • SECRET level clearance within 5 years.
  • 30+ days ago
Related jobs
Promoted
MITRE
Clearfield, Utah

This is an opportunity for a Senior / Lead Software Engineer who not only excels in software development but also possess innovation and leadership skills. Do you want todevelop prototype and proof-of-concept software systems that contributeto solving our nation’s most critical problems? Do you want...

20-0278792 Docutech, LLC
G,Utah Home

Strong knowledge of professional software engineering best practices for the full software development life cycle, including coding standards, code reviews, source control management, build processes, testing, CI/CD, and DevOps. Experience leading team of engineers in the design, development, and ma...

Pelatron Technologies LLC
Hill Air Force Base, Utah

Provides technical advice and mentoring in the area of: software and computer system architectures; software and systems integration processes; fault tolerance, redundancy management, and high integrity design techniques; computer system hardware and software criticality identification; Safety Criti...

One Network Enterprises
Hill Air Force Base, Utah

Senior Software Engineer - SIPR. The Senior Software Engineer will be a member of the development team for One Network's Supply Chain Application module suite. Candidate must have a strong technical background of DoD Secure Internet Protocol Router (SIPR) Network infrastructure and how this applies ...

SS&C Technologies
UT, US

Job Title: Senior/Lead Software QA Engineer. Bachelor's or Master's degree in Computer Science, Software Engineering, or a related field. SS&C is a global provider of investment and financial services and software for the financial services and healthcare industries. SS&C's timeshare managem...

LexisNexis Risk Solutions Inc. Company
Utah
Remote

We are seeking a talented and experienced Senior NLP Engineer with a minimum of 6 years of industry experience, coupled with proficiency in Java development. Software Engineering experience. BS Engineering/Computer Science or equivalent experience required. ...

Northrop Grumman
Roy, Utah

Northrop Grumman Space Systems is seeking Principal Software Engineer / Senior Principal Software Engineer – 12101 This position will be located in Roy, Utah and will support the Sentinel program. Collaborate with software engineers, hardware engineers and lab tester to ensure test requirements are ...

LinQuest
Hill Air Force Base, Utah

BS degree in computer science, computer engineering, software engineering, electrical engineering, or a related degree. LinQuest is seeking a Senior Software/Systems Engineer for an exciting opportunity to support the Air Force's deployment of the next generation Intercontinental Ballistic Missile (...

Highmark Health
UT, Working at Home, Utah

This job is an integral member of an agile software engineer team responsible for building scalable software applications across all digital channels to serve our customers. Knowledge of professional software engineering practices & best practices for the full software development life cycle, includ...

Audiohook
Eden, Utah

We are seeking a highly skilled and experienced Senior Software Engineer to join our team. As a Senior Software Engineer, you will play a critical role in designing, developing, and maintaining our adtech platforms and solutions. You will work closely with cross-functional teams, including product m...